Group 1: Loan Growth and Economic Support - The company aims to maintain steady loan growth by focusing on key sectors such as private small and micro enterprises, manufacturing, import-export businesses, and consumer spending, supported by government policies and financial regulations [2]. - The company plans to expand its financial services coverage to effectively meet the funding needs of the real economy, driven by ongoing policy benefits aimed at boosting domestic demand and consumption [2]. Group 2: Competitive Advantage Strategies - The company adopts a differentiated business strategy to adapt to changes in the operating environment, focusing on accumulating comparative advantages to promote high-quality development [2]. - Key strategies include deepening operational focus, strengthening professional management, accelerating technological transformation, and maintaining a strong risk management framework to ensure stable operations [2]. Group 3: Capital Growth and Shareholder Returns - The company emphasizes the balance between dividends and internal capital growth, ensuring a solid capital foundation for sustainable business development [2]. - Given current regulatory requirements for refinancing, internal capital is expected to create greater value for the company's development, with a commitment to enhancing performance and providing higher returns to shareholders [2]. Core Viewpoint - The recent announcement by Industrial and Commercial Bank of China (ICBC) to raise the risk acceptance level for personal gold accumulation business to C3 (balanced) and above has triggered significant changes in the precious metals investment market, reflecting a broader industry trend towards stricter risk management in response to increased market volatility and rising gold prices [1][6]. Group 1: Industry Trends - Major banks have collectively raised the entry-level risk tolerance for gold accumulation products to at least a balanced level (C3), with some banks even setting it to aggressive levels, indicating a comprehensive industry-wide upgrade in risk control measures [1][3][4]. - The international gold price has surpassed $4,400 per ounce, prompting banks to filter out investors with lower risk tolerance to prevent significant losses due to market volatility [6][7]. Group 2: Bank-Specific Requirements - ICBC requires personal clients to achieve a C3 (balanced) risk assessment result to engage in gold accumulation business, a shift from the previous requirement of C1 (conservative) [3][4]. - Other banks, such as Postal Savings Bank and Shanghai Rural Commercial Bank, have also raised their risk assessment standards, with some requiring a minimum of C3 or higher for participation in gold accumulation products [4][6]. - Banks like China CITIC Bank and Ningbo Bank have announced future adjustments to their risk assessment requirements, aligning with the trend of increasing risk thresholds for gold investment [6][7]. Group 3: Investor Behavior and Risks - There is a growing concern about investors attempting to misrepresent their risk tolerance in order to qualify for gold accumulation products, which undermines the integrity of the risk assessment process [8][9]. - The industry is urged to enhance investor education and awareness regarding the risks associated with gold investments, especially in a volatile market environment [8][9].

Core Insights - The banking sector has entered a "full bow" state at the beginning of the year, with a noticeable acceleration in credit issuance, emphasizing "early deployment, rapid disbursement, and quality" [1] - There is a shift from a "scale-first" approach to a focus on the rhythm, structure, and strategy of credit issuance, aiming to optimize credit structure and upgrade service models for long-term development [1] Group 1: Credit Issuance Trends - Banks are prioritizing early loan disbursement to support enterprises' operational needs, with a focus on completing project funding before the Spring Festival [2] - A significant portion of annual credit issuance typically occurs in the first quarter, with frontline credit personnel recognizing the importance of "early disbursement, early returns" [2][3] - A head of a major joint-stock bank noted that achieving 50% to 60% of the annual loan target in the first quarter is crucial to meeting overall goals [3] Group 2: Structural Adjustments in Credit Supply - In response to narrowing net interest margins, banks are recalibrating their credit issuance direction, emphasizing quality and structural optimization over sheer volume [4] - Agricultural Bank of China plans to focus on high-quality credit issuance, targeting key areas aligned with national strategies, with a goal of adding over 60 billion yuan in loans in 2026 [4] - Zhejiang Commercial Bank aims to increase lending in green, technology, manufacturing, agricultural, and private enterprise sectors [4] Group 3: Innovative Approaches to Credit - The People's Bank of China is enhancing the financial policy framework to improve service evaluation and professionalization in financial services [5] - Banks are adjusting their credit structures to address interest margin pressures, with a focus on supporting technology startups despite their limited short-term profitability [5] - Mechanisms such as "pre-approval" processes are being implemented to expedite loan disbursement, exemplified by Ningbo Bank's rapid funding for technology enterprises [5] Group 4: Shift in Business Strategy - Banks are moving away from traditional interest rate competition, focusing instead on comprehensive service and long-term partnerships with clients [6] - A case study of a small agricultural machinery manufacturer illustrates this shift, where service quality and problem-solving capabilities outweighed the importance of interest rates in client decisions [6] - The transition from "single-point service" to "comprehensive empowerment" is becoming a prevalent strategy among banks, integrating various financial tools to support enterprises [6]

银行业 2026 年经营展望:资产负债篇到期存款流向是资负格局的关键
Guoxin Securities· 2026-01-07 07:12
Investment Rating - The report maintains an "Outperform the Market" rating for the banking sector [4][5]. Core Insights - The banking industry is expected to see a reasonable M2 growth target of approximately 7.5%, with credit growth around 6.0% and social financing growth at about 8.0% for 2026. This aligns with the anticipated nominal GDP growth of about 5.0% and actual GDP growth of approximately 4.9% [1][15][21]. - The report highlights that the flow of deposits will be a key factor affecting the asset-liability structure of banks in 2026, with a significant amount of term deposits maturing, estimated at around 57 trillion yuan [3][49]. - The credit allocation is expected to show strong support for corporate lending, contributing approximately 80% to 85% of new loans, while retail lending is projected to improve marginally, contributing about 10% to 15% [2][36]. Summary by Sections M2 and Credit Growth - The M2 growth target for 2026 is set at approximately 7.5%, with an expected M2 increment of about 25.4 trillion yuan, driven by fiscal net injection of around 12.0 trillion yuan and bank credit issuance of about 16.8 trillion yuan [1][21][22]. - The anticipated credit growth for 2026 is around 6.0%, with new social financing expected to reach approximately 35.3 trillion yuan, reflecting an 8.0% growth rate [21][26][30]. Deposit Flow and Asset-Liability Structure - The report indicates that the flow of deposits from large banks to smaller banks will be a critical factor in determining the marginal changes in the asset-liability gap for large banks in 2026. The pressure from deposit migration is expected to ease somewhat [2][41][54]. - The maturing term deposits for the six major banks are estimated to be between 27 trillion and 32 trillion yuan, with a significant portion being long-term deposits [3][49][50]. Investment Recommendations - The report suggests focusing on two main lines for investment in 2026: high-quality companies with improving fundamentals, such as Ningbo Bank and Changshu Bank, and stable high-dividend stocks like China Merchants Bank and Industrial and Commercial Bank of China [3][4].

2025年A股银行板块涨幅放缓 个股分化显著 机构看好2026年上市银行营收利润增速改善
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2026-01-06 23:23
Core Viewpoint - The A-share banking sector is expected to achieve a market value breakthrough in 2025, but the overall growth rate is slowing and underperforming compared to the broader market, with significant individual stock differentiation [1][7]. Market Performance - As of December 31, 2025, the Wind Banking Index reached 7180.68 points, with an annual growth of 12.04%, lower than the previous year's 43.56%. The total market value of the sector at year-end was 15.71 trillion yuan, an increase of over 15% from the beginning of the year, having briefly surpassed 16 trillion yuan [1][7]. - The banking sector exhibited a clear phase differentiation throughout the year, with a mild increase in Q1, a significant rise in Q2, a deep correction in Q3, and a recovery in Q4 [2][8]. Individual Stock Performance - In 2025, 35 out of 42 A-share listed banks saw their stock prices rise, accounting for over 83%. Among the six banks with over 20% growth, Agricultural Bank led with a 52.66% increase, followed by Xiamen Bank, Shanghai Pudong Development Bank, Chongqing Bank, Industrial and Commercial Bank, and Ningbo Bank with growth rates ranging from 20.68% to 35.78% [3][9]. - Conversely, seven banks experienced declines, with Huaxia Bank at the bottom with a 9.82% drop, and Zhengzhou Bank, Beijing Bank, and China Everbright Bank all declining by over 5% [3][9]. Future Outlook - Multiple brokerage firms predict an improvement in revenue and profit growth for listed banks in 2026, with expected revenue growth rates of +2.5% and +3.6% for 2026 and 2027, respectively, and net profit growth rates of +1.9% and +2.6% [4][10]. - The improvement in revenue and profit growth is attributed to several factors, including a reduction in net interest margin pressure, a shift towards quality in credit issuance, and a stabilization in fee income growth [4][10]. Investment Strategy - In light of the different characteristics of new inflows, the equity market in 2025 is characterized by increased stable return strategy products, enhanced structural trends, and greater individual stock volatility. For 2026, it is recommended to prioritize stable stocks and adopt a bottom-fishing strategy, while also considering elastic stocks for rotation trading [6][12].
